Young Environmentalist – Sian Mercer

Firstly, Congratulations to Sian Mercer in Year 11!

Organised by the Rotary Club, this new contest is aimed at young people who care about the planet. Sian entered the Senior category of the competition for 14 to 18 year olds (proudly sponsored by Veolia).

Entrants were asked to come up with a clever way to address the challenge of waste minimisation. Sian compiled a fantastic presentation to raise awareness on micro-plastics. 

In addition, Sian continues to play a huge part in many environmental projects at school. Here are some examples:

  • Uniform recycling (working with the Rotary Club)
  • Bottle top recycling (in partnership with the British Ironwork Centre)
  • Promoting plastic awareness and recycling in school
  • Promoting refilling water bottles (working with local businesses)
  • Preventing plastic pollution
  • Raising awareness of climate change
  • Sian is an active member of the school’s Eco Club
  • Working towards the school achieving ‘Eco-School’ status

Sian’s project work got through the local stage first, followed by the district heats and eventually put through to the national finals.

All the entries were judged and Sian achieved 2nd place in the Rotary Young Environmentalist Competition.
